<br />Mr. Peter Ingram <br />Page 2 <br /> <br />As you know~ the Redwood City planning staff is in the middle of an <br />effOli to update the City's general plan. As a part of this effort, staff has conducted <br />several public workshops to solicit feedback on potential alternatives for the Saltworks <br />property, one of which would be selected for inclusion in the general plan and evaluated <br />in the associated environmental impact report. Given that the City will embark on a <br />comprehensive planning effort for the Saltworks property in response to our applications, <br />we would respectfully request that the City's general plan effort leave the Saltworks <br />property's existing urban reserve and open space designations in place until this more <br />comprehensive review can be completed. This would allow an expedited conclusion to <br />the City's broader general plan effort, while giving the City the time it needs to complete <br />the many detailed studies that will be required to address~ and evaluate alternative land <br />uses for, the Saltworks property in a well-considered manner. In order to facilitate this <br />request, we are prepared to present to your staff the general outlines of our pending land <br />use proposal as well as other peliinent information. This should 'be of use in the <br />preparation of the general plan EIR, particularly with respect to the cumulative impacts <br />analysis required under the California Environmental Quality Act. <br /> <br />With the recent advent of AB 32 and SB 375~ the growing focus on <br />climate change impacts (and. the consequent need to reduce vehicle miles traveled <br />through an improved jobs-housing balance), and the scale and location of the Saltworks <br />property, our plmming proposal will present a set of issues and opportunities that are <br />significantly different from those presented by the other areas included in the City's new <br />general plan. We believe the public will benefit greatly through the establishment of a <br />comprehensive process to study these issues and opportunities in greater detail. <br /> <br />Please do not hesitate to contact me with any questions.
